Praise
“[Santiago’s] wild antics are depicted in humorous detail in illustrations that bring the historical setting to life. Slapstick humor and stylized, exaggerated representations of an impish Santiago contribute to the story’s liveliness and fast pace. Extensive, detailed source notes show how much research went into the work. . . . Scientific discoveries spring to life in this action-packed graphic novel.”—Kirkus Reviews
“A meeting of science and art that urges readers to hold onto their passions, this graphic novel is a . . . funny, ultimately inspiring read.”—School Library Journal
“Well-researched and packed with tongue-in-cheek hijinks, Hosler delivers a witty and earnest depiction of a boy who wholeheartedly believes that art can help people see the world and change the way one thinks.”—Publishers Weekly
“An astounding book. Leave it to Jay Hosler to infuse the biography of the Spanish neuroscientist, Santiago Ramon y Cajal, with Calvin-and-Hobbes-style energy. I loved Santiago!” — Gene Yang, creator of American Born Chinese
“Santiago is a fun and lively illustration of the link between Art and Science.”—Rafael Rosado, illustrator of The Ultra Squad series
“A delightful celebration of a charming troublemaker who changed the world.” —Jorge Aguirre, author of The Chronicles of Claudette series
